WebNormal GFR varies according to age, sex, and body size; in young adults it is approximately 120 ml/min/1.73 m 2 and declines in normal individuals with age. A creatinine test is a measure of how well your kidneys are performing their job of filtering waste from your blood. Creatinine is a chemical compound left over from energy-producing processes in your muscles. Healthy kidneys filter creatinine out of the blood.
